Choosing the right crosshair can significantly enhance your performance in CS2. A well-defined crosshair improves visibility and accuracy, allowing players to aim better during intense gameplay. When selecting a crosshair, consider factors like color, thickness, and style. Bright colors that stand out against most backgrounds are ideal, while customizable thickness and outlines can help you create a crosshair that feels comfortable. Additionally, try experimenting with different shapes—whether you prefer a classic dot or a more intricate design, finding the right fit can be crucial to your success.

Customizing your CS2 crosshair is essential for maximizing your precision and enhancing your overall gameplay experience. The crosshair serves not only as a focal point during engagements but also as a crucial element in tracking enemy movements. To get started, navigate to the settings menu and explore the Crosshair options. Here, you'll find several parameters you can tweak, such as size, shape, thickness, and color. For best results, consider using a bright color that contrasts against most maps, ensuring your crosshair remains visible at all times.
Once you've set the basic parameters, dive deeper into advanced settings to fine-tune your CS2 crosshair even further. Adjust the opacity and outline to improve visibility, and consider enabling the center dot for pinpoint accuracy. Experiment with different settings in practice mode until you find a configuration that feels comfortable for you. Remember, a well-customized crosshair not only aids in aiming but also boosts your confidence in critical moments, allowing you to focus on your strategy rather than the mechanics of shooting.
